AD9100SD/883B by Analog Devices

AD9100SD/883B by Analog Devices is a military-grade Sample & Hold IC with 28 terminals. It operates at temperatures from -55 to 125 °C and has a max droop rate of 6000 V/s. Ideal for applications requiring fast acquisition times and precise sample-and-hold circuit performance.

Feature Benefit Bullets

Package Body Material: CERAMIC, METAL-SEALED COFIRED

The ceramic and metal-sealed cofired package body material ensures high durability and reliability, making this product suitable for harsh environments.

Screening Level: 38535Q/M;38534H;883B

Compliance with screening levels 38535Q/M, 38534H, and 883B ensures that this product meets stringent quality and performance standards.

Maximum Droop Rate: 6000 V/s

The low maximum droop rate of 6000 V/s ensures accurate and stable voltage holding capabilities, making this product ideal for precise signal sampling.

Nominal Supply Voltage / Vsup (V): 5

The nominal supply voltage of 5V provides a standard and commonly used operating voltage, making this product compatible with a wide range of systems.

Power Supplies (V): 5,-5.2

The availability of both positive and negative power supplies at 5V and -5.2V respectively allows for versatile voltage configurations, enhancing the flexibility of this product.

No. of Terminals: 28

With 28 terminals, this sample and hold IC offers multiple connectivity options, enabling complex signal processing capabilities.

Package Style (Meter): IN-LINE

The in-line package style simplifies installation and integration of this IC into existing circuit designs, promoting ease of use and efficiency.

Maximum Supply Voltage Limit: 6 V

The maximum supply voltage limit of 6V ensures protection against voltage spikes or overloads, enhancing the safety and longevity of the IC.

Maximum Operating Temperature: 125 °C

The high maximum operating temperature of 125°C allows this IC to function reliably in a wide range of temperature environments, making it suitable for diverse applications.

Minimum Operating Temperature: -55 °C

The low minimum operating temperature of -55°C ensures that this IC can operate effectively in cold conditions, providing versatility in deployment.

Terminal Finish: TIN LEAD

The tin lead terminal finish enhances solderability and conductivity, improving the overall performance and reliability of this IC.

Terminal Position: DUAL

The dual terminal position offers increased stability and connectivity, ensuring secure attachment and efficient signal transmission.

Maximum Seated Height: 5.72 mm

The low maximum seated height of 5.72mm allows for compact installation in space-constrained applications, maximizing flexibility in system design.

Width: 15.24 mm

The moderate width of 15.24mm strikes a balance between compactness and accessibility, facilitating easy integration while maintaining a reasonable form factor.

Temperature Grade: MILITARY

The military-grade temperature specifications guarantee high performance and reliability in demanding conditions, making this IC suitable for rugged applications.

Maximum Negative Supply Voltage Limit: -6 V

The maximum negative supply voltage limit of -6V ensures protection against reverse polarity or voltage irregularities, enhancing the safety and durability of the IC.

Technology: BIPOLAR

The bipolar technology used in this IC offers high-speed operation and precision, making it an excellent choice for applications requiring rapid and accurate signal processing.

Terminal Form: THROUGH-HOLE

The through-hole terminal form simplifies PCB mounting and soldering processes, enabling easy and secure installation of this IC in circuit boards.

Amplifier Type: SAMPLE AND HOLD CIRCUIT

The sample and hold circuit amplifier type ensures reliable and consistent signal sampling capabilities, making this IC ideal for maintaining signal integrity in various applications.

Maximum Supply Current: 132 mA

The maximum supply current of 132mA indicates low power consumption, leading to energy-efficient operation and reduced heating effects in the circuit.

Nominal Negative Supply Voltage (Vsup): -5.2 V

The nominal negative supply voltage of -5.2V provides stable and robust power supply for the IC, supporting efficient signal processing and voltage regulation.

Terminal Pitch: 2.54 mm

The standard terminal pitch of 2.54mm offers compatibility with commonly used connectors and PCB layouts, simplifying integration and connectivity in electronic systems.

Nominal Acquisition Time: 0.02 us

The fast nominal acquisition time of 0.02 microseconds ensures rapid and accurate signal sampling, enabling real-time data processing and response in time-critical applications.

Sample-and-Hold/Track-and-Hold: TRACK

The track sample-and-hold operation mode allows for continuous signal tracking and updating, ensuring precise signal retention and processing in dynamic signal environments.
